L'ALTE organizza meeting e convegni biennali, durante i quali una giornata viene dedicata ad un tema specifico inerente la valutazione linguistica ed è aperta al pubblico. Dal 2018 in poi, renderemo pubbliche la bibliografia di un convegno e le slide di presentazione delle relazioni plenarie e dei workshop, laddove possibile.
